One of the interesting sub-plots to the Coppa Italia final between AC Milan and Bologna concerns two right wingers whose fates could cross.
Tomorrow night’s game at the Stadio Olimpico could be the last final for some Milan and Bologna players, given that the summer transfer window is approaching and both managements intend to improve the squad.
As reported by Tuttosport (via MilanPress), Milan have been on Riccardo Orsolini’s trail for some time. In fact, in the winter window the Rossoneri tried to snatch him from Bologna by offering €18m plus the loan of Noah Okafor.
Bologna’s president Joey Saputo did not accept that particular offer, but tested the waters for Samuel Chukwueze, who has been deemed surplus to requirements at Milan since the summer and should leave before 2025-26.
The Nigerian came off the bench on Friday against the Rossoblu in the Serie A match won by the Rossoneri and looked sharp, having a hand in the comeback. It is expected he will be used as an impact sub in Rome, too.
In short, the fates of Orsolini and Chukwueze seem to be intertwined. Who knows, maybe this summer the two will have to change sides or maybe they will both find themselves competing for a spot at Bologna.
